3/10GreatSchools RatingParent Rating AverageEdison has several advanced and specialty programs. Some programs at Edison are Career & Technology Education, Dual Credit Options, College In Schools (CIS), Architecture Construction Engineering – ACE, and Edison Entrepreneurship Academy. Students are supported and encouraged by the school and the community to set goals and make plans to achieve their post-secondary aspirations. Edison has several student support services such as, but not limited to...AVID College and Career Readiness Program, School Based Clinic, College Possible, Check & Connect Student Engagement Program, Restorative Advocates and Coaches, Collaborative Counseling Team, Academic Counselors, Social Workers, Health Office, Upward Bound Vision Quest, a College & Career Center, and more. Edison has a team that includes parents/families, students, and community members. The team collaborates in setting goals for the school, develops an action plan, and makes decisions for the school. The Edison Community and Sports Foundation encompasses Edison families, alumni, and current staff. The foundation supports and rewards scholars for their hard work and determination. Each year, ECSF awards 40+ scholarships to the senior class. Edison is an IB school. The IB Diploma Program is recognized as a superior education, preparing students to do rigorous academic work and succeed at post-secondary institutions around the world. The program encourages students to think from an international perspective while first developing an understanding of their own cultural and national identity. The emphasis on interdisciplinary learning requires that students study courses across six disciplines.
